Cow Run Shelters
A developed walk-in campground along the Gerard Hiking Trail in Oil Creek State Park. It features rustic Adirondack-style shelters, flat tent pads, fire rings, a vault toilet, and a seasonal water source. Ideal for backpackers.

Logue Island Camping
A primitive, boat-in or hike-in camping spot located on Logue Island. This site is situated along French Creek and is only accessible by watercraft or on foot, offering a quiet, off-grid riverside experience.

Pymatuning State Park (Jamestown Campground)
A beautiful, spacious state park campground nestled in the shade of dense woods directly on the shores of Pymatuning Reservoir. The campground provides electric and non-electric sites, flush toilets, hot showers, laundry facilities, a dump station, and water access. It offers a variety of lakeside recreation options, including boat launches, fishing docks, and sandy beach areas.

Wolfkiel Run Campground
A hike-in trail shelter site located along the Gerard Hiking Trail in Oil Creek State Park. Features basic shelters, non-potable water, and vault toilets. Reservations and permits are required.
Woodcock Lake Park Campground
Woodcock Lake Park, formerly Colonel Crawford Campground, offers developed campsites operated by the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ers. The area features extensive recreational amenities including an 18-hole disc golf course, hiking trails, a boat launch, and scenic views of Woodcock Creek Lake.
